Description

This form is recorded by a potential lienholder to put everyone on notice that the work on a project is completed. A Notice of Completion may be filed on or within 15 days after the date of completion of a work of improvement. Formatted for signature by an individual or d.b.a.

In California, the notice of completion signifies that a construction project is officially finished. This document can affect the calculation of deadlines for filing construction liens under the Rialto California Notice of Completion - Construction Liens - Individual - CA Civil Code Section 8182. Essentially, once the notice is filed, it triggers a shorter timeline for any contractors or suppliers to assert their lien rights.
